An Cnoc 18 Year Old
AnCnoc 18 Year Old is a Highland single malt of exceptional depth and character, matured in a combination of Spanish oak ex-sherry casks and American oak ex-bourbon barrels. Bottled in its most natural form, it is neither chill-filtered nor coloured, meaning a light haze may appear when water is added or the whisky is chilled—a hallmark of its traditional craftsmanship. This expression pours a bronzed amber colour and offers a rich, inviting nose of gentle spices, dried fruits, chocolate, ripe oranges and oiled leather. On the palate, it is full-bodied and bold, with aromatic spices, fruit loaf and candied lemon giving way to layers of vanilla, honey and caramel. The finish evolves from a subtle peppery warmth to a smooth, lingering sweetness. Ideal for connoisseurs seeking a refined and complex Highland single malt, AnCnoc 18 Year Old reflects the distillery’s dedication to meticulous cask selection and the creation of whisky with depth, elegance, and flavour that rewards careful tasting.
